SPICY SWEET POTATO CHIPS
These sweet and spicy baked sweet potato fries go great with burgers. Use this as a substitute for French fries.
Provided by JENNYWRITES
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Snacks Snack Chip Recipes
Time 30m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 450 degrees F (230 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with aluminum foil.
- Stir together olive oil, maple syrup, and cayenne pepper in a small bowl. Brush the sweet potato slices with the maple mixture and place onto the prepared baking sheet. Sprinkle with salt and pepper to taste.
- Bake in preheated oven for 8 minutes, then turn the potato slices over, brush with any remaining maple mixture, and continue baking until tender in the middle, and crispy on the edges, about 7 minutes more.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 252.6 calories, Carbohydrate 50.2 g, Fat 4.6 g, Fiber 6.8 g, Protein 3.6 g, SaturatedFat 0.7 g, Sodium 125.6 mg, Sugar 13.5 g
SWEET POTATO CREAM CHEESE BARS
If you're looking for something other than pumpkin, these sweet potato bars are a yummy alternative. Make them ahead-they're even better refrigerated overnight. -Debbie Glasscock, Conway, Arkansas
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 1h5m
Yield 2 dozen.
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°. Combine cake mix and pecans; cut in butter until crumbly. Press mixture onto bottom of a greased 13x9-in. baking dish., Beat cream cheese, sugar, 1 egg and 2 tablespoons milk until smooth; set aside. Stir together sweet potatoes, remaining eggs, remaining milk and pie spice; pour over pecan mixture. Dollop cream cheese mixture over sweet potato mixture. Cut through cream cheese mixture with a knife to swirl into sweet potato mixture., Bake until set and slightly golden on top, about 45 minutes. Allow to cool completely; chill before cutting into bars.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 304 calories, Fat 15g fat (7g saturated fat), Cholesterol 51mg cholesterol, Sodium 240mg sodium, Carbohydrate 40g carbohydrate (27g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 5g protein.
SWEET POTATO STREUSEL BARS
Sweet potatoes and pecans pair up in these streusel bars - a great Christmas dessert.
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ens
Categories Dessert
Time 3h
Yield 16
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Heat oven to 350°F. Line 8-inch square pan with foil; spray foil with cooking spray.
- In medium bowl, mix cookie crumbs and melted butter. Press mixture in bottom of pan. Bake 10 to 12 minutes or until set.
- Meanwhile, in large bowl, mix sweet potatoes, 1/3 cup brown sugar, the gingerroot, orange peel and egg. In medium bowl, mix flour, 1/2 cup brown sugar and the pecans. Cut in 1/3 cup butter, using pastry blender (or pulling 2 table knives through ingredients in opposite directions), until mixture is crumbly.
- Spoon and spread filling evenly over crust. Sprinkle topping over filling; pat gently.
- Bake 35 to 40 minutes or until center is set and edges are golden brown. Cool completely in pan on cooling rack. Cut into 4 rows by 4 rows. Store in refrigerator.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 260, Carbohydrate 30 g, Fat 3, Fiber 1 g, Protein 3 g, SaturatedFat 6 g, ServingSize 1 Serving, Sodium 130 mg
SWEET AND SPICY SWEET POTATO BAKE
This is a must at your holiday dinner table, It has just the right balance of sweet and spicy --- cooking time will vary depending on the size you cut the sweet potatoes you will love these!
Provided by Kittencalrecipezazz
Categories Yam/Sweet Potato
Time 45m
Yield 6-8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- In a resealable plastic bag toss the cubed sweet potatoes with melted butter or oil; add the rest of ingredients; toss well to coat.
- Transfer to a greased baking dish (large enough to hold the potatoes in one layer).
- Bake uncovered at 400 degrees for about 22-25 minutes, or until sweet potatoes are tender but not too soft (tossing with a wooden spoon or spatula about every 15-20 minutes, baking time will vary depending on the size you cut the potatoes).
- *NOTE* careful not to over bake as the potatoes will become mushy.
- Delicious!
Nutrition Facts : Calories 177.9, Fat 7.8, SaturatedFat 4.9, Cholesterol 20.3, Sodium 121.5, Carbohydrate 26.6, Fiber 2.7, Sugar 12.5, Protein 1.5
SPICY SWEET POTATO CHIPS
Provided by Claire Robinson
Time 13m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Special equipment: deep-fry thermometer, mandoline slicer
- Pour oil to a depth of 4 inches in a heavy-bottomed pot and heat over medium-high heat to 350 degrees F. Line a baking sheet with paper towels.
- Mix the salt, sugar, chili powder and cayenne in a small bowl and set aside. Very thinly slice the sweet potatoes on a mandoline slicer and carefully drop into the hot oil in batches, being careful to not overcrowd the pan. Deep-fry until golden around edges, 45 seconds to 1 minute, and transfer to a lined baking sheet. Sprinkle the chips with seasoning while they are still hot and let cool to crisp. Remove the chips from the baking sheet to a serving bowl and eat immediately while still crunchy!
ZUCCHINI BARS WITH SPICE FROSTING
Zucchini bars are a Brempong family favorite!
Provided by Cindy Brempong
Categories Fruits and Vegetables Vegetables Squash
Time 1h50m
Yield 16
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Butter a 9x13-inch baking pan.
- Mix brown sugar, butter, eggs, and vanilla extract together in a bowl. Stir in flour, baking soda, cinnamon, and cloves. Stir in zucchini and walnuts. Spread batter into the prepared baking pan.
-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ean, about 30 minutes. Allow to cool completely before frosting, about 1 hour.
- Mix frosting with cloves in a bowl. Spread over the zucchini bars.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 359.2 calories, Carbohydrate 51.2 g, Cholesterol 38.5 mg, Fat 16.5 g, Fiber 1.2 g, Protein 3.9 g, SaturatedFat 5.6 g, Sodium 269.5 mg, Sugar 36.7 g
SWEET POTATO BARS
These bars have a gooey, cheese cake-like top layer and a buttery cookie bottom layer. I adapted the recipe from one that called for pumpkin. I made these for Thanksgiving and they were gone before the meal was even served. We enjoyed them warm from the oven, topped with a dollop of whipped cream, heaven! We'll be haveing these every year from now on.
Provided by Betty K. Rocker
Categories Bar Cookie
Time 1h10m
Yield 12-20 bars
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
- Mix melted butter, cake mix and the egg with a mixer.
- Spread into a greased 13x9 baking dish and pack it down to form an even crust layer. Set it aside.
- Cream together the sweet potato, cream cheese and butter with an electric mixer until smooth.
- Add the vanilla, sugar and spices and continue blending.
- Beat the eggs, add to the mixture and blend until fully incoptorated.
- Spread the sweet potato mixture evenly over the cookie layer.
- Bake for 50-60 minutes until the center is set but still soft.
- Cool and cut into squares.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 507.7, Fat 24.6, SaturatedFat 12.2, Cholesterol 114.2, Sodium 646, Carbohydrate 66.8, Fiber 2.4, Sugar 42.7, Protein 6.2
FROSTED SPICY SWEET POTATO BARS
One bite of these sweet potato bars and you'll think they were pumpkin - the flavors are very similar. Raisins and pecans add texture to the bars. Cream cheese frosting on top is slightly tangy and sweet. A nice complement to the bars that are filled with fall flavors. Easy to make, these will be a great addition to a holiday dessert tray.
Provided by Brenda Watts @BakingBrenda
Categories Cakes
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Heat oven to 350 degrees. Spray bottom and sides of a jelly roll baking pan, 15 1/2 X 10 1/2 X 1-inch, with no-stick cooking spray; set aside.
- In a large bowl, with an electric mixer on medium speed, beat together butter, sugar, eggs, sweet potatoes, molasses, and vanilla extract for 1 to 2 minutes or until creamy.
- Gradually add in fl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and pumpkin pie spice.
- Once all dry ingredients are added, beat for an additional 1 to 2 minutes longer or until blended.
- Stir in raisins and 1 cup chopped pecans.
- Spoon and evenly spread the mixture onto prepared greased jelly roll baking pan.
- Bake for 15 to 20 minutes or until lightly brown and a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ool completely on a wire rack, about 30 minutes.
- Frost top evenly with cream cheese frosting. Sprinkle over top of frosting with remaining 1/2 cup chopped pecans.
- For bars, cut into 8 rows by 6 rows, to form 48 bars. Store in an airtight container.
